    Solar inverter bottom seal

    Most solar panel seam gaskets are made of EPDM, a synthetic rubber that resists sunlight, ozone, oxygen, weather, water, and a wide range of outdoor temperatures. Sometimes, weather-resistant PVC plastic is used instead.

    FAQs about Household solar power inverter

    Do you need a solar inverter?

    Solar inverters are a necessary but often forgotten part of a home solar panel system since they convert sunlight into usable electricity for your home appliances. Without a solar inverter, you wouldn't be able to use those solar panels to power your home.

    What is a solar power inverter?

    A solar power inverter is a crucial component of any solar energy system. Its primary role is to convert the direct current (DC) electricity generated by solar panels into alternating current (AC) electricity, which is the form of power used by most household appliances.

    What are the different types of solar inverters?

    When it comes to home solar installation, homeowners have three types of solar inverters to consider: string inverters, string inverters with DC power optimizers and microinverters. Each inverter setup comes with upsides and downsides. Here's what you should know.

    Solar container communication station inverter grid-connected installation industry

    The integrated containerized photovoltaic inverter station centralizes the key equipment required for grid-connected solar power systems — including AC/DC distribution, inverters, monitoring, and communication units — all housed within a specially designed, sealed container.

    The solar inverter industry is short of chips

    Solar inverter prices have been on the rise, with crucial components such as semiconductor chips in short supply globally, and compounding this challenge is the acute shortage in the supply chain of Insulated Gate Bipolar Transistors (IGBTs), another essential inverter.
